WitrynaSneaking in extra breaths in the form of frequent sighs and yawns is one way the brain keeps chronic hyperventilators hyperventilating. This results in lowered levels of carbon dioxide in the blood because too much is being breathed out. One clinical study showed that a single sigh can reduce blood carbon dioxide levels by 1-3 mmHg.
